Las Vegas sits in the middle of the Mojave, but that doesn't mean boat ownership is rare here. Lake Mead and Lake Mohave are right down the road, and plenty of Clark County residents keep a boat for weekend trips out on the water. The problem is that desert storage is brutal on any vessel. UV exposure bakes fiberglass, heat warps hulls, and when a boat stops running or the registration and license lapse, it tends to just sit. That's when an old boat becomes a junk boat, and junk boat removal becomes the only real option.
HOA violations, county fines for derelict or abandoned boats parked on residential property, and monthly storage bills that never stop — those are the headaches Las Vegas boat owners call us about.
